Transaction 71659fa87907a72ecfd7068e83d9e0abc73caf17e7fef1ab5f43b5293e364069
1 Input
1 Output
-
71659fa87907a72ecfd7068e83d9e0abc73caf17e7fef1ab5f43b5293e364069:0
- value
- 6003
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abd3d4ae160e77552047bd9576663e8257b26f99 OP_EQUAL
- address
- 3HMZEcBnhAWvNL7TuBLEd3hhU6zDsXncgG